     18 // \file
     19 // FST utility definitions.
     20 
     21 #include <cctype>
     22 #include <string>
     23 #include <fst/util.h>
     24 #include <fst/mapped-file.h>
     25 
     26 // Utility flag definitions
     27 
     28 DEFINE_bool(fst_error_fatal, true,
     29             "FST errors are fatal; o.w. return objects flagged as bad: "
     30             " e.g., FSTs - kError prop. true, FST weights - not  a Member()");
     31 
     32 namespace fst {
     33 
     34 int64 StrToInt64(const string &s, const string &src, size_t nline,
     35                  bool allow_negative, bool *error) {
     36   int64 n;
     37   const char *cs = s.c_str();
     38   char *p;
     39   if (error) *error = false;
     40   n = strtoll(cs, &p, 10);
     41   if (p < cs + s.size() || (!allow_negative && n < 0)) {
     42     FSTERROR() << "StrToInt64: Bad integer = " << s
     43                << "\", source = " << src << ", line = " << nline;
     44     if (error) *error = true;
     45     return 0;
     46   }
     47   return n;
     48 }
     49 
     50 void Int64ToStr(int64 n, string *s) {
     51   ostringstream nstr;
     52   nstr << n;
     53   s->append(nstr.str().data(), nstr.str().size());
     54 }
     55 
     56 void ConvertToLegalCSymbol(string *s) {
     57   for (string::iterator it = s->begin(); it != s->end(); ++it)
     58     if (!isalnum(*it)) *it = '_';
     59 }
     60 
     61 // Skips over input characters to align to 'align' bytes. Returns
     62 // false if can't align.
     63 bool AlignInput(istream &strm) {
     64   char c;
     65   for (int i = 0; i < MappedFile::kArchAlignment; ++i) {
     66     int64 pos = strm.tellg();
     67     if (pos < 0) {
     68       LOG(ERROR) << "AlignInput: can't determine stream position";
     69       return false;
     70     }
     71     if (pos % MappedFile::kArchAlignment == 0) break;
     72     strm.read(&c, 1);
     73   }
     74   return true;
     75 }
     76 
     77 // Write null output characters to align to 'align' bytes. Returns
     78 // false if can't align.
     79 bool AlignOutput(ostream &strm) {
     80   for (int i = 0; i < MappedFile::kArchAlignment; ++i) {
     81     int64 pos = strm.tellp();
     82     if (pos < 0) {
     83       LOG(ERROR) << "AlignOutput: can't determine stream position";
     84       return false;
     85     }
     86     if (pos % MappedFile::kArchAlignment == 0) break;
     87     strm.write("", 1);
     88   }
     89   return true;
     90 }
     91 
     92 
     93 }  // namespace fst
